首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在MS Excel中使用VLOOKUP函数

基础概念

VLOOKUP(垂直查找)是Microsoft Excel中的一个函数,用于在表格的第一列中查找指定的值,并返回同一行中另一列的值。它特别适用于在大型数据集中查找和提取信息。

语法

代码语言:txt
复制
V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
  • lookup_value:要在表格的第一列中查找的值。
  • table_array:包含数据的表格区域。
  • col_index_num:要返回的列的索引号(从1开始计数)。
  • range_lookup:可选参数,指定查找方式。TRUE表示近似匹配(默认),FALSE表示精确匹配。

优势

  1. 快速查找:VLOOKUP可以快速在大型数据集中找到所需信息。
  2. 灵活性:可以根据不同的列索引号返回不同的值。
  3. 易于使用:语法简单,易于理解和实现。

类型

  • 精确匹配:使用FALSE作为range_lookup参数,确保查找的值完全匹配。
  • 近似匹配:使用TRUE作为range_lookup参数,查找最接近的值。

应用场景

  • 数据检索:从数据库或电子表格中提取特定信息。
  • 数据分析:根据某些条件查找和汇总数据。
  • 报表生成:在报表中插入动态数据。

示例

假设我们有一个包含员工信息的表格,如下所示:

| 员工ID | 姓名 | 部门 | 薪资 | |--------|-------|-------|-------| | 101 | 张三 | 销售 | 5000 | | 102 | 李四 | 财务 | 6000 | | 103 | 王五 | 技术 | 7000 |

我们想根据员工ID查找员工的薪资。可以使用以下VLOOKUP公式:

代码语言:txt
复制
=VLOOKUP(102, A2:D4, 4, FALSE)

解释:

  • lookup_value102,即我们要查找的员工ID。
  • table_arrayA2:D4,即包含员工信息的表格区域。
  • col_index_num4,即我们要返回的薪资列的索引号。
  • range_lookupFALSE,表示精确匹配。

常见问题及解决方法

  1. #N/A错误:表示未找到匹配的值。确保查找值存在于表格的第一列中,并且表格区域正确。
    • 解决方法:检查查找值和表格区域是否正确。
  • #VALUE!错误:表示列索引号不正确或查找值类型不匹配。
    • 解决方法:确保列索引号正确,并且查找值与表格中的数据类型匹配。
  • #REF!错误:表示表格区域引用无效。
    • 解决方法:检查表格区域的引用是否正确。

参考链接

通过以上信息,你应该能够理解和使用VLOOKUP函数在Excel中进行数据查找和提取。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4分40秒

【技术创作101训练营】Excel必学技能-VLOOKUP函数的使用

3分25秒

063_在python中完成输入和输出_input_print

1.3K
7分34秒

069_ dir_函数_得到当前作用域的所有变量列表_builtins

277
5分8秒

055_python编程_容易出现的问题_函数名的重新赋值_print_int

1.4K
6分36秒

070_导入模块的作用_hello_dunder_双下划线

5分14秒

064_命令行工作流的总结_vim_shell_python

324
4分40秒

[词根溯源]locals_现在都定义了哪些变量_地址_pdb_调试中观察变量

1.4K
3分47秒

python中下划线是什么意思_underscore_理解_声明与赋值_改名字

928
4分17秒

057如何删除print函数_dunder_builtins_系统内建模块

373
2分29秒

基于实时模型强化学习的无人机自主导航

16分8秒

人工智能新途-用路由器集群模仿神经元集群

领券